The Rise of Search Engine Development: Building A Search Engine From Scratch: 7 Steps To Indexing The Web
With the ever-growing demand for online information and the increasing complexity of the web, building a search engine from scratch has become a trending topic globally. As technology advances and the web continues to evolve, the need for efficient and effective search engine development has never been more pressing.
The Cultural and Economic Impact of Search Engine Development
The global search engine market size is projected to reach $21.3 billion by 2027, growing at a CAGR of 10.3% during the forecast period. As the search engine landscape continues to shift, it’s no wonder that developers and entrepreneurs are taking notice. Not only can building a search engine from scratch provide a significant revenue stream, but it can also play a critical role in shaping the online experience for users worldwide.
From a cultural perspective, the development of search engines has opened up new avenues for information discovery and dissemination. With the rise of the internet, people have unprecedented access to knowledge and resources, bridging geographical and socioeconomic gaps. As search engines continue to evolve, they will play a vital role in shaping the way we consume and interact with information online.
Understanding the Mechanics of Building A Search Engine From Scratch: 7 Steps To Indexing The Web
So, what does it take to build a search engine from scratch? Here are the essential steps to get you started:
- Step 1: Define the scope and objectives of your search engine
- Step 2: Develop a robust crawling algorithm to index web pages
- Step 3: Design an efficient indexing system to store and retrieve data
- Step 4: Develop a sophisticated search algorithm to rank and retrieve results
- Step 5: Implement a user-friendly interface to facilitate search and query
- Step 6: Optimize your search engine for scalability and performance
- Step 7: Refine and iterate on your search engine to improve accuracy and relevance
Addressing Common Curiosities about Building A Search Engine From Scratch: 7 Steps To Indexing The Web
There are many common misconceptions and curiosities surrounding search engine development. Here are some of the most pressing questions:
How do search engines crawl and index web pages?
Crawling involves the process of automatically discovering and fetching web pages, while indexing refers to the process of storing and organizing crawled data. Search engines use sophisticated algorithms to prioritize and crawl web pages, ensuring that the most relevant and up-to-date information is indexed and available for users.
What are the key differences between keyword-based and semantic search?
Keyword-based search relies on exact keyword matches, while semantic search focuses on the context and meaning behind user queries. Semantic search engines use natural language processing and machine learning to provide more accurate and relevant results, taking into account user intent and context.
Opportunities and Relevance for Different Users
Building a search engine from scratch: 7 Steps To Indexing The Web offers a wide range of opportunities and relevance for different users:
For Developers and Entrepreneurs
Search engine development provides a lucrative revenue stream and the opportunity to shape the online experience for users worldwide. By building a search engine from scratch, developers and entrepreneurs can create a unique and innovative product that sets them apart from competitors.
For Small Businesses and E-commerce Sites
Effective search engine optimization (SEO) is crucial for small businesses and e-commerce sites to increase visibility and drive traffic. By optimizing their products and services for search engines, businesses can reach a wider audience and increase conversions.
For Individuals and Researchers
Building a search engine from scratch: 7 Steps To Indexing The Web provides individuals and researchers with a powerful tool for information discovery and analysis. By leveraging the capabilities of search engines, users can gain insights and knowledge that can inform decision-making and drive innovation.
Looking Ahead at the Future of Building A Search Engine From Scratch: 7 Steps To Indexing The Web
As technology continues to evolve and the web becomes increasingly complex, building a search engine from scratch will remain a critical aspect of online information discovery and dissemination. By staying ahead of the curve and leveraging emerging technologies, developers and entrepreneurs can create innovative and effective search engines that shape the online experience for users worldwide.
With its vast potential for growth and impact, search engine development is an exciting and rapidly evolving field that offers a wide range of opportunities for developers, entrepreneurs, and users alike. Whether you’re interested in shaping the online experience, driving revenue, or discovering new insights, building a search engine from scratch is an empowering pursuit that can open doors and unlock new possibilities.
Final Thoughts on Building A Search Engine From Scratch: 7 Steps To Indexing The Web
As the search engine landscape continues to shift, it’s clear that the need for effective and efficient search engine development will only continue to grow. By embracing emerging technologies and staying ahead of the curve, developers and entrepreneurs can create innovative search engines that shape the online experience and drive change.